Regulation is paramount for United Arab Emirates traders. IG is regulated by the Dubai Financial Services Authority (DFSA) in the DIFC, offering direct local oversight, client fund segregation, and access to the Financial Ombudsman in Dubai. FxOpen is regulated by the FCA (UK) and CySEC (Cyprus), but not by the DFSA. This means IG provides stronger legal protection for UAE residents, including dispute resolution within the UAE. For expats and high-net-worth individuals, IG's DFSA license ensures compliance with local financial laws and adds a layer of trust. FxOpen remains reliable but lacks the same local regulatory framework.

Both FxOpen and IG offer Islamic (swap-free) accounts for United Arab Emirates Muslim traders. FxOpen provides swap-free accounts on all account types (including ECN and STP) with no interest charges on overnight positions, suitable for long-term traders. IG's Islamic accounts also eliminate swap fees, but may charge an administration fee if positions are held beyond a certain period (e.g., 7-14 days). For UAE traders adhering to Sharia law, FxOpen's policy is more straightforward, while IG's terms require careful review. Both brokers require a simple application process to activate the Islamic account.
